Section 00 21 13 INSTRUCTIONS TO BIDDERS <br /> 5. Statement of Intent to Pay Prevailing Wage (L&I Form F700-029-000) and Affidavit of <br /> Wages Paid (F700-007-000)from the Contractor, Subcontractor and agents to the <br /> Subcontractor shall be submitted to the Employment Standards Division, State <br /> Department of Labor and Industries, Olympia, Washington. If the prime contract is over <br /> $1,000,000, then Contractor also needs to submit L&I Form F700-164-000 (Affidavit of <br /> Wages Paid EHB 2805 Addendum). <br /> 6. Weekly Statement with Respect to Payment of Wages (U.S. Dept of Labor Form <br /> WH347): Contractors, Subcontractors, and agents to Subcontractors using Payroll Form <br /> WH347 may use State of Compliance found on the back of the form. <br /> 7. Weekly Statement of Compliance (U.S. Dept of Labor Form WH348). Contractors, <br /> Subcontractors, or agents to Subcontractors not using Payroll Form WH347 shall attach <br /> the Statement of Compliance Form WH348 to each payroll. <br /> 8. Approval of Subcontractors: Contractors shall request approval of Subcontractors on a <br /> form provided by the City prior to their working on the Site. <br /> 9. Construction Progress Schedule: To be submitted as required by Section 00 7200, Part I <br /> 5 "Progress and Completion", of the Contract Documents by the Contractor within ten <br /> calendar days, or such time as determined by the City, after the date of receipt of Notice <br /> to Proceed. <br /> 10. Traffic Control Plan: Standard Traffic Control Plans are included in the City's Design and <br /> Construction Standards. If, and to the extent, such plans are not sufficient, complete or <br /> adequate to support the Bidder's planned means and methods of performing the Work, <br /> the Bidder must develop an adequate, complete and sufficient traffic control plan at its <br /> cost, that shall be submitted for the City's approval prior to construction. Deviation from <br /> the Standard Plans must be submitted by the Contractor and approved by the City prior <br /> to construction. <br /> 11. Disposal Sites: Provide the City with the location of all disposal sites to be used, and <br /> also provide copies of the permits and approvals for such disposal sites. The Contractor <br /> shall provide the City with copies of all permits for disposal and storage of surplus <br /> materials within ten calendar days after award of the Contract. <br /> END OF SECTION 00 21 13 <br /> I <br /> I <br /> I <br /> I <br /> I <br /> City of Everett 00 21 13-14 February 2023 <br /> WPCF TFI Bar Screen Upgrades <br /> UP3770 <br /> 1 <br />
